At one point, the server room had a handful of AS/400s running in there - by the time I got there, they were down to one. In one of the back offices, there was a fully operational PS/2 model 80 with a Model M keyboard, one of those 2-button IBM mice from the '90s, and an 8515 CRT monitor. IBM 4019 laser printer. Running an older version of OS/2 with a tape drive attached. It was kept in use to verify and restore files from the AS/400 backup system.
